Output 51f96de1bcd593a769f1d5379142b7b604b2cd86806c48fcbfc0b347c4751d1f:0

value
766095189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883f90b6e881249831064dc82084b1f7e093ad14 OP_EQUAL
address
MLKaH7WHFaMMVNJ7NJ5nawivS8fu7fCYqF
transaction
51f96de1bcd593a769f1d5379142b7b604b2cd86806c48fcbfc0b347c4751d1f
spent
true